Understanding the Aviator Game and its Core Mechanics
At its heart, Aviator is a game of chance. An airplane begins its ascent, and a multiplier increases with its altitude. The longer the plane flies, the higher the multiplier, and therefore, the greater the potential payout. However, at any moment, the plane can “crash,” resulting in a loss of the wager. The core appeal lies in this balance between risk and reward – the thrill of potentially massive gains versus the fear of losing your stake. Successful players aren’t necessarily those who win every round, but those who consistently manage their risk and capitalize on favorable opportunities. The game uses a provably fair system, meaning the randomness of the results can be verified, lending a degree of transparency to the process. This makes it different from traditional casino games where the odds are often opaque. Understanding this underlying fairness is key to approaching the game rationally.
The Role of Random Number Generation (RNG)
The outcome of each Aviator round is determined by a Random Number Generator (RNG). This is a complex algorithm designed to produce unpredictable results. While the RNG is provably fair, it doesn’t mean outcomes are evenly distributed. Streaks of crashes or sustained high multipliers are statistically possible, and understanding this variance is vital. Chasing losses based on the assumption that a high multiplier is “due” is a common mistake. The RNG doesn't have memory; each round is independent of the last. The fundamental concept to grasp is that past results don't influence future outcomes. Relying on the notion of 'hot' or 'cold' streaks is a form of gambler's fallacy and can lead to poor decision-making.

Debunking the Myth of the Aviator Predictor Hack
The internet is rife with claims of software and systems that purportedly offer an aviator predictor hack. These often promise guaranteed wins or the ability to predict when the plane will crash. It's crucial to understand that these claims are overwhelmingly fraudulent. The game's reliance on a provably fair RNG means that there is no pattern to exploit, no backdoor to bypass, and no legitimate way to predict the future with certainty. Anyone selling such software is likely attempting to scam unsuspecting players. These “hacks” often contain malware, steal personal information, or simply don't work at all. The fundamental principle of the game – its randomness – renders any alleged predictive tool ineffective. The developers of the Aviator game actively work to prevent any manipulation of the RNG, ensuring the integrity of the game.
Identifying and Avoiding Scams
Be extremely wary of websites or individuals promoting an aviator predictor hack. Look for red flags such as: guarantees of profits, requests for upfront payments, overly enthusiastic testimonials, and a lack of transparency about the system's methodology. Legitimate trading or betting advice focuses on risk management, statistical analysis, and responsible gambling practices, not on guaranteeing wins. Protect your personal and financial information. Never download software from untrusted sources, and be cautious about clicking on links in unsolicited emails or messages. Remember, if it sounds too good to be true, it almost certainly is.

Bankroll Management: The Cornerstone of Success
Effective bankroll management is the most crucial aspect of successful Aviator gameplay. Determine the amount of money you're willing to risk and never exceed this limit. Divide your bankroll into smaller units, and bet only a small percentage of your bankroll on each round. This helps to cushion against losses and allows you to weather losing streaks. Avoid chasing losses, as this can lead to impulsive and irrational betting decisions. Set realistic profit targets and stop playing once you've reached them. Beyond the Game: Responsible Gambling and Player Wellbeing
It’s crucial to approach Aviator, and all forms of online gambling, with a responsible mindset. Set limits on your time and money spent, and never gamble more than you can afford to lose. Recognize that gambling should be viewed as entertainment, not as a source of income. If you feel like your gambling is becoming problematic, seek help from a reputable organization. Resources are available to provide support and guidance. The excitement of the game can be captivating, but maintaining a healthy balance is paramount. Focusing on enjoyment, rather than solely on profits, is key to a positive experience.
